## Approvals: Undo/Redo in Sketchloom Diagram Editor

Changes to the command stack, history depth, or coalescing rules require prior approval. The undo system serializes operations, so any new canvas action must implement the reversible interface before merge. Breaking the history format requires a migration note in the changelog. All such changes must be approved by the maintainer listed below.

account owner for hahig-fahag: Pelael Istax Novys

Heads up: if the Lintrock baseline file in the Quarrow repo drifts from main, CI fails with a "stale baseline" error even when the code is fine. Quick fix is to regenerate the baseline on a clean checkout and re-push. If a customer build is blocked, confirm the failing run matches the token below before escalating.

build token for yadug-yagag: htk21_c863c33eb8b82c0c9c152

INTERNAL MEMO — Finance Team Only

Re: Term Sheet from Caldrey Systems

Caldrey's revised term sheet arrived Tuesday. Key points: a three-year supply commitment, volume rebates tiered at 8% and 12%, and an exclusivity clause covering the Velmora product line. Lena Harwick has flagged the exclusivity language as potentially restrictive given our pipeline with other partners. Please model cash impact under both tiers before Friday's review. Our position going into negotiations is noted below.

board note of kahag-baguf: The finance team signed off on a budget of $419.2 million for Project Gorvan.

## Localizing Date Formats

When reviewing changes to the Tidemark scheduling module, check that all date rendering goes through the `LocaleClock` helper rather than raw formatting calls. Regional formats are pulled from the Polderline translation service at build time, so hardcoded patterns will break for non-default locales. Reviewers should also confirm fixtures cover at least one day-first and one year-first locale. To fetch locale bundles during local review builds, the Polderline client authenticates with the key below.

gateway credential: vxb3-p91

Heads up: the Gridfall spreadsheet exporter is tripping its memory alarm again. Large workbook exports on the Penhollow cluster are peaking above 85% of the pod limit, which usually means an OOM kill is coming. Before you cut the release, check whether the streaming-writer flag is enabled in the Tabulon config. If you need a second pair of eyes, reach the exporter team here.

alerts address for kafof-bagag: kasael@olvarqdyn.corp